Skylar & Plux: Adventure On Clover Island Confirmed For 2016

Right Nice Games are set to bring players back to the past with their lush 3D platformer, Skylar & Plux: Adventure on Clover Island. Due to be available for PS4, Xbox One and PC, the game was announced at GDC and is now being touted for a late 2016 release.

The publishing team behind The Solus Project will be bringing Skylar & Plux to multiple platforms, and describe the game as a single-player action-platformer.

Skylar & Plux: Adventure on Clover Island embraces a colorful, vibrant world of 3D platforming seemingly forgotten in today’s cluttered world of MOBAs and Survival games. It sets two unlikely heroes on an adventure to prevent the villainous CRT from conquering their home and turning it into a wasteland.

Skylar was designed by CRT and turned into his most potent weapon – wielding a powerful mechanical arm augmentation — but now, she must become a heroine-against-her-will to defy her makers and forge a new destiny. And Plux is the eloquent sidekick that every good action platformer needs to have.
